Transaction 878872e60c1cb59de19f715f91d6c5b30b81d36916fa46e226fa452c18e2e78b
1 Input
1 Output
-
878872e60c1cb59de19f715f91d6c5b30b81d36916fa46e226fa452c18e2e78b:0
- value
- 16846
- script pubkey
- OP_0 OP_PUSHBYTES_20 03b431198a09dad0f494943e62eade779741f182
- address
- bc1qqw6rzxv2p8ddpay5jslx96k7w7t5ruvz2w0lqg